Factors to Consider When Choosing Dish Drying Mats for Compact Settings
When choosing a dish drying mat for tight spaces, size and fit matter because a too-large mat can crowd your countertop, while a too-small one won’t handle your drying needs. Absorbency power is key—look for mats that soak up water quickly and prevent pooling, as that just invites mold. Ultimately, consider material durability and ease of cleaning, since a flimsy fabric won’t last long, and nobody wants a soggy, hard-to-maintain mess taking over precious counter real estate.
Size and Fit
Choosing the right size for a dish drying mat helps keep your space organized. If your countertops are small, pick a mat around 14 by 17 inches. This size fits well without crowding your kitchen area. For more drying space, choose a larger mat, like 24 by 17 inches. Larger mats give you room for more dishes but take up more space when rolled or folded. Foldable or rollable mats make it easy to save space when not in use. Always measure your available space before buying. Make sure the mat is big enough for your dishes but still fits comfortably on your counter. Picking the right size keeps your kitchen tidy and makes drying dishes easier.
Absorbency Power
Microfiber density affects how well a dish drying mat absorbs water. Higher microfiber density means the mat can soak up more water. Adding a sponge or foam layer increases absorbency because these layers wick moisture away faster than microfiber alone. This makes drying quicker, especially in small spaces. Ultrasonic embossed ridges or wave designs do not absorb water but help air circulate. Better airflow helps water evaporate faster and keeps the surface dry. The size of the mat also matters; larger mats can hold more water, reducing the need for multiple mats. Regular cleaning and drying of the mat remove dirt and residues. This maintenance helps the mat absorb water better and lasts longer.

Ease of Cleaning
When choosing a dish drying mat for a small space, pick one that is easy to clean. Look for mats that can be washed in a machine or easily rinsed by hand. Quickly rinsing or putting the mat in the laundry saves time. Mats with removable parts or that can be spot cleaned help keep them hygienic without effort. Microfiber mats are tough and stay absorbent after many washes. Mats with raised ridges or mesh surfaces dry fast and stop mold or bad smells. Lightweight and foldable mats are simple to clean and store.
Storage Convenience
Maximizing storage in small kitchens needs smart choices, especially for dish drying mats. Choose mats that fold or roll; they fit easily into tiny cabinets or hang behind doors. Lightweight mats are helpful; they hang on hooks or drape over cabinet edges, keeping counters clear. Multi-purpose mats that serve as sink liners or trivets reduce clutter and save space. Mats with flexible cores can be compressed or stacked without losing their shape. Mats with hooks or loops make hanging simple, helping keep counters neat and the kitchen organized.
